RuneUI Enhancement - Major Update

PostPosted: 10 Jun 2018, 15:38
by rern
Major Update

Available now.
    Show Webradio sampling info in Playback while stop
    Show consistent Webradio icon, name and url in Library and Playlist
    Show Webradio URL in Library
    Show Webradio name on initial load of saved playlist
    Hide duration if Playlist contains Webradio
    Minimalize Playback on empty Playlist
    Webradio pause = stop
    Fix and improve random with previous next
    Add show/hide MPD in display setting
    Add above countdown = MPD button
    Add below countdown = stop
    Change cover art gestures (tap top shows overlay guide)
    Fix Library back button in Artists, Albums, Genres, Composers
    Fix Composer in Library
    Sort without leading articles, A / An / The
